prop_wall_projector is a model entity available in Portal 2 Portal 2. It is a model that emits a Hard Light Surface (projected_wall_entity).

Icon-Bug.pngBug:Hard Light bridges do not precache the 'projected_wall_impact' particle, which causes a lag spike when they are first enabled. Place an info_particle_system anywhere in the map set to this particle to prevent the lag spike.  [todo tested in ?]

Keyvalues

Name (targetname) <string>[ Edit ]
The name that other entities refer to this entity by, via Inputs/Outputs or other keyvalues (e.g. parentname or target).
Also displayed in Hammer's 2D views and Entity Report.
See also:  Generic Keyvalues, Inputs and Outputs available to all entities

Skin (skin) <integer> !FGD
The skin to use.
  • 0 : Clean
  • 1 : Rusted
Pitch Yaw Roll (Y Z X) (angles) <QAngle>
This entity's orientation in the world. Pitch is rotation around the Y axis, yaw is the rotation around the Z axis, roll is the rotation around the X axis.

BaseProjector:

Start Enabled (StartEnabled) <boolean>
If the projector should start enabled.
Disable Placement Helper (DisableHelper) <boolean>
Disable the automatically-created placement helper to prevent it from fighting with a custom one.

Inputs

BaseProjector:
Enable
Enables projection from this projector.
Disable
Disables projection from this projector.
